Where to Direct Roscommon County Questions
For local jail or sheriff matters, the official Roscommon County Sheriff's Department and jail are at 111 S. Second St, Roscommon, MI 48653. Sheriff Edward Stern is listed as sheriff, and Laurie Beck is listed as jail administrator. The sheriff's main phone is (989) 275-5101, the jail phone is (989) 275-9070, and the non-emergency number is (989) 275-0911.
For written county public-record requests, Roscommon County identifies Administrator/Controller Jodi Shaltz as the FOIA Coordinator. FOIA requests may be directed to controller@roscommoncounty.net, mailed or delivered to 500 Lake Street, Roscommon, MI 48653, or faxed to (989) 275-3161. Michigan FOIA access and exemptions are addressed in MCL 15.231 and MCL 15.243.
For criminal case information after a Roscommon County arrest, the 82nd District Court is the initial filing court for county criminal cases. Its public contact details are (989) 275-5312 and 82DC@Roscommoncounty.net.

- For a sentenced Michigan prisoner, parolee, probationer, absconder, or recent MDOC discharge, use MDOC OTIS. OTIS does not cover county jail or city lockup inmates.
- For a federal sentenced prisoner, use the BOP inmate locator. For immigration custody, use ICE ODLS. For custody notifications in Michigan, use Michigan VINE.
